Things can get a little more complicated here as things begin for Laetitia (Florence Costi) and Stanislas (Huber Rouleau)… extraction In the series (on TF1 from Monday to Friday at 6:30 p.m.), Hortense (Katherine Davidzenka) tells Kelly’s mother (Axel Dodier) what she feared most…
Stanislaus loves Laetitia
According to Vic’s sister (Lou Ladegaillerie), Stanislaus has officially and completely fallen under Laetitia’s spell! Although she has done her best to distract the butler, it seems that the main interest is seducing her even more than before.
Hortense adds that she is sure that Stanislaus is even falling in love… Letitia then becomes very annoying, especially towards Zachary (Julien Aluget), with whom she is in a relationship.
What’s more, as Laetitia reminds us, Stanislaus still has a comatose wife… making this delicate situation a bit more complicated! Zachary joins them at this point, and his companion informs him of Hortense’s big announcement.
Zakaria wants to settle scores
The pastry chef promises not to be offended, but he’s not happy to learn that his colleague has developed feelings for his girlfriend. Immediately jealous, Zachary accuses Laetitia of being flattered…which she vehemently denies!
Neither one nor two, he decides to go straight to Stanislas to find out about the whole thing. Laetitia is worried as she watches him leave with a decisive move, especially when Hortense imagines that the two men are about to fight…
Is it true that Zakaria and Stanislas will manage to have a civilized conversation? Will Laetitia be able to calm everything down? Is the latter’s relationship in danger? Continued This is where it all begins…
